Job Duties

  • Transport, load and unload passengers at designated pick-up and drop-off locations
  • ensure the safe loading and unloading of passengers including handling specialized equipment for those with special needs
  • assist passengers with luggage
  • inspect vehicles regularly for unsafe conditions or maintenance issues and perform routine cleaning and maintenance
  • provide excellent customer service and respond courteously to guest inquiries
  • maintain and enforce bus evacuation plans and coordinate evacuation activities
  • report any incidents or claims immediately to management
  • refuel and maintain shuttle equipment and fuel logs
  • maintain a clean and disinfected shuttle environment
  • perform pre-inspection and post-inspection activities to ensure operational safety and compliance with Department of Transportation standards
